WebThe stamp art features a flag with 20 stars, the number of states in the Union when the Flag Act of 1818 was implemented. The flag‘s crisp folds and layering effect convey a sense of the dynamism of the young nation. Ethel Kessler served as art director for the project with stamp design and typography by Kit Hinrichs. The Yacht and its flag were docked in the Hudson River on the morning of 9/11. WebOct 28, 2024 · The 1818 Flag. Realizing that the addition of a new star and new stripe for each new State was impractical, Congress passed the Flag Act of 1818 which returned the flag design to 13 stripes and specified 20 stars for the 20 states. This Flag became the Official United States Flag on April 13th, 1818.

The Flag of 1818 Set the Standard for Today. Captain Samuel C. Reid, a naval hero in the War of 1812, was asked to design the new flag. He understood the importance of the flag’s visual recognition at sea. how far is willits from laytonville
